Как убрать кнопку "Добавить поле для файла"?

голоса: 0

Пользователь на сайт может добавить максимум 7 фотографий, ему нужно каждый раз кликать по кнопке "Добавить поле для файла". Можно ли убрать эту кнопку, сделать так что бы поля для загрузки фото уже были ( т.е 7 полей ) . На первом скриншоте как сейчас отображается.

Обведено красным

 

 

Нужно сделать как на втором скриншоте

Обведено красным

 

 

 

Адрес сайта Abho.ru
| Автор: | Категория: Дизайн сайта

Ответов: 1

голоса: 0

в шаблоне форма добавления материала нужного модуля заменить

<?if($IMAGES_FL$)?>
    <li><label for="file1">$IMAGES_SIGN$</label>        <li>$IMAGES_FL$        <li class="notcolumn"><hr /><li class="notcolumn"><?endif?>

на это

<div id="iplus" style="display:inline;">
<input class="button" type="button" title="Добавить поле для файла" onclick="addImgF(this);" value=" + " style="width:24px;">
</div>
<input id="fln1" type="file" onchange="getimage(1);" size="20" name="file1">
<span id="iCode1" viewport="large"></span>
<div id="imblock1"></div>
<span>[2]</span>
<input id="fln2" type="file" onchange="getimage(2);" size="20" name="file2">
<span id="iCode2"></span>
<div id="imblock2"></div>
<span>[3]</span>
<input id="fln3" type="file" onchange="getimage(3);" size="20" name="file3">
<span id="iCode3"></span>
<div id="imblock3"></div>
<span>[4]</span>
<input id="fln4" type="file" onchange="getimage(4);" size="20" name="file4">
<span id="iCode4"></span>
<div id="imblock4"></div>
<span>[5]</span>
<input id="fln5" type="file" onchange="getimage(5);" size="20" name="file5">
<span id="iCode5"></span>
<div id="imblock5"></div>
<span>[6]</span>
<input id="fln6" type="file" onchange="getimage(6);" size="20" name="file6">
<span id="iCode6"></span>
<div id="imblock6"></div>
<span>[7]</span>
<input id="fln7" type="file" onchange="getimage(7);" size="20" name="file7">
<span id="iCode7"></span>
<div id="imblock7"></div>
<span>[8]</span>
<input id="fln8" type="file" onchange="getimage(8);" size="20" name="file8">
<span id="iCode8"></span>
<div id="imblock8"></div>
 

перед манипуляциями сделайте бекап шаблона и точный код под ваш дизайн вы можете взять на странице добавления в развернутом состоянии в исходнике страницы добавления

| Автор:

У меня нет такого кода.

<html>
<head>
<meta charset="utf-8">
<title>$SECTION_NAME$ - $MODULE_NAME$ - $SITE_NAME$</title>
<link type="text/css" rel="stylesheet" href="/_st/my.css" />
<!--[if lt IE 9]><script src="/js/ie.js"></script><![endif]-->
</head>

<body>

 

 

 

 


<style> 
#bdM31 {display:none;} 
</style>

 

 

 

 

 

 

 

 

 

<?if($GROUP_ID$='4')?>
 <?else?>
 <style type="text/css">

.manTdBrief input {display: none;}
.manTdBrief label {display: none;}
 tr#bdM49 {display: none;}
#bc1 {display: none;}
#bc2 {display: none;}
#bc3 {display: none;}
#bc4 {display: none;}
#bc5 {display: none;}
#bc6 {display: none;}
#bc7 {display: none;}
#bc8 {display: none;}
#bc9 {display: none;}
#bc18 {display: none;}
#bc12 {display: none;}
#bc13 {display: none;}
#bc14 {display: none;}
#bc15 {display: none;}
#bc16 {display: none;}
#bc17 {display: none;}
 </style>
 <?endif?>

 

 


 
$GLOBAL_AHEADER$

<!-- <middle> -->
 <div class="content">
 
 <aside>
 
$GLOBAL_CLEFTER$

 

 

 

 

 

 

 

 

</aside>

 <div class="c-left">
<?if($MODULE_ID$='board')?><?if($PAGE_ID$='main' || $PAGE_ID$='section' || $PAGE_ID$='category')?>
 <div class="module" style="margin: 0 0; border-bottom: 0;">

<div class="module-name">Категории</div>

 <div class="module-content">$CATEGORIES$</div>

 </div>
<?endif?><?endif?> 

 
 <div class="module">

 <?if($PAGE_ID$='main')?><div class="module-name">Последние объявления</div><?endif?>

 <div class="module-content">
 
 <!-- <body> -->$BODY$<!-- </body> -->

 </div>

 </div>

 </div>

 </div>
<!-- <middle> -->

$GLOBAL_BFOOTER$

 

 

 

 

 

 

 

 

 

 

<script type="text/javascript"> 
$('label').remove(':contains("Заменять переводы строк тегом")'); 
$('#format_message,#format_brief').css('display','none'); 
</script>

 

 

 

 

 

 

<script type="text/javascript">
 document.getElementById("iM39").innerHTML = "Фотографии (не более 7 фото ):";

 

 

 

 


</script>
<script>
 $('#bdF77').click(function() {
 setTimeout(function() {
 $('#bdF77').removeAttr("disabled")
 }, 1000)
 });
 </script>

 

 

 

 

 

</body>

 

 

<script type="text/javascript"> 
function redirLayer(){ 
redir=$('.myWinCont a').attr('href'); 
if(redir!=undefined){ 
 window.location.href = "/index/vashe_objavlenie_opublikovano/0-4" 
clearInterval(int);}} 
int=setInterval(function(){redirLayer()},10); 
</script>

 

 

 

 

 

 

</html>

 

 

 

 

я сказала смотреть исходник страницы, а не шаблон. для правок вам нужен шаблон такой. панель управления - дизайн - управление дизайном - доска объявлений - форма добавления
...